ZIP Code 55110: frequently asked questions

What is the median home value in ZIP Code 55110?
The median home value in ZIP Code 55110 is $360,500, higher than 77%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much is property tax in ZIP Code 55110?
The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 55110 is $3,922, an effective rate of 1% of home value.
Is ZIP Code 55110 expensive to live in?
Homes in ZIP Code 55110 cost about 3.56× the median household income, higher than 66% of U.S. ZIP codes.
What is the average rent in ZIP Code 55110?
The median gross rent in ZIP Code 55110 is $1,554 a month, higher than 84%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much have home prices grown in ZIP Code 55110?
Home prices in ZIP Code 55110 have moved 35% over the past five years (0.76%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
What is the weather like in ZIP Code 55110?
ZIP Code 55110 averages 47°F year-round, summer highs near 80.7°F, winter lows around 11.8°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 40.4 inches of snow a year.
Is ZIP Code 55110 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
ZIP Code 55110's FEMA National Risk Index score is 37.6 (lower than 79% of U.S. ZIP codes).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is tornado.
